VCO OSCILLATORS MARKET OVERVIEW

The global VCO oscillators market size was estimated at USD 0.63 billion in 2024, set to expand to USD 0.81 billion by 2033, growing at a CAGR of 2.9% during the forecast period from 2025 to 2033.

A Voltage-Controlled Oscillator (VCO) is an electronic oscillator that allows for the adjustment of its output frequency through an external voltage input. This component holds significant importance in various electronic systems, particularly in the realms of radio frequency (RF) and microwave applications. VCOs find widespread use in diverse applications such as frequency synthesizers, phase-locked loops (PLLs), signal generators, and communication systems.

Voltage-Controlled Oscillators (VCOs) are accessible across an extensive spectrum of frequency bands, spanning from lower frequencies suitable for audio applications to microwave frequencies designed for applications in RF and wireless communication systems. These oscillators commonly feature a defined voltage tuning range, illustrating the degree to which the output frequency can be modified by altering the input voltage.

LATEST TRENDS

5G and Beyond, IoT Growth to Drive Market Growth

5G networks function at elevated frequency bands in contrast to their predecessors. This transition to millimeter-wave frequencies necessitates the use of VCOs capable of operating within these higher frequency ranges. VCOs equipped to cover millimeter-wave frequencies play a pivotal role in deploying 5G infrastructure, facilitating the rapid transmission of substantial data volumes at higher speeds. The demand for a range of electronic components, including VCOs, is propelled by the ongoing expansion of the Internet of Things (IoT). The growing prevalence of interconnected devices across sectors like healthcare, smart cities, and industrial automation is a key factor fueling the expansion of the VCO market.

VCO OSCILLATORS MARKET SEGMENTATION

By Type

Based on type the global VCO Oscillators Market can be categorized into Quartz Oscillators, and Silicon Oscillators.

  • Quartz Oscillators: Utilizing a quartz crystal for precision, quartz oscillators generate accurate frequency signals. The inherent stability and precision of quartz render these oscillators well-suited for applications where exact timing is essential, including communication systems, aerospace, and instrumentation.
  • Silicon Oscillators: Silicon oscillators generate oscillations by leveraging silicon-based integrated circuits. Recognized for their compact dimensions, minimal power consumption, and seamless integration, silicon oscillators are commonly employed in diverse electronic devices, encompassing consumer electronics, IoT devices, and select communication systems.

By Application

Based on application the global VCO Oscillators Market can be categorized into Consumer Electronics, Telecom Infrastructure, Military & Space, Test & Measurement, and Other.

  • Consumer Electronics: Within consumer electronics, VCO oscillators play a role in devices like smartphones, tablets, and wearable gadgets, ensuring the generation of stable frequency signals essential for wireless communication and other functionalities. Their reliability and compact size enhance the overall performance of these devices.
  • Telecom Infrastructure: VCOs play a crucial role in telecommunications infrastructure, encompassing base stations and communication networks. Serving as indispensable elements in frequency synthesizers and phase-locked loops, they guarantee the accurate and stable generation of frequencies, thereby ensuring the reliability of communication services.
  • Military & Space: Within military and space applications, VCO oscillators hold paramount importance in radar systems, satellite communication, and other technologies vital for defense. Their critical role lies in their capability to operate effectively in harsh conditions and deliver precise frequency control, making them indispensable in these high-stakes environments.
  • Test & Measurement: VCO oscillators are employed in test and measurement equipment, playing a crucial role in ensuring accurate frequency generation necessary for conducting meticulous experiments and analyses. Their contribution extends to enhancing the reliability and precision of instruments utilized in laboratories and diverse testing environments.
  • Other: The "Other" category spans various applications where VCO oscillators find utility, encompassing areas such as industrial automation, medical equipment, and research applications. Their adaptability enables them to underpin a broad spectrum of electronic systems necessitating stable and adaptable frequency signals.
